Comprehending Audi Keys
audi new key keys can be found in various types, each developed to use special functionalities:

Traditional Metal Keys: The classic key design used in older Audi models.

Transponder Keys: These keys have a microchip that interacts with the car's ignition system, boosting security. If you have a transponder key, your car will just start with the initial or a properly programmed spare.

Remote Key Fobs: Modern Audi models normally include key fobs that offer remote locking and opening, trunk opening, and often additional features like panic buttons or keyless entry.

Smart Keys: Audi's newest offerings might include smart keys that not only unlock the car but also permit for keyless ignition, improving convenience for the chauffeur.

Changing an Audi key can differ based on the design and year of the car. Here are the general steps associated with the replacement process:
1. Determine the Type of Key:
Understanding what kind of key is needed is essential for the replacement process.
For older designs: Identify if a traditional metal key or transponder key is needed.For more recent designs: Check whether you need a remote key fob or wise key.2. Collect Necessary Information:
Before visiting your dealer or locksmith, have the following information on hand:
Vehicle Identification Number (VIN): This number can normally be discovered on the control panel, chauffeur's side door, or registration files.Proof of Ownership: Bring along your chauffeur's license and lorry registration to show ownership.3. Select a Replacement Method:
There are several techniques for obtaining a replacement key:
Authorized Audi Dealership: The most safe and most trusted option. While it might be more expensive, dealerships guarantee that the key will be configured properly to your lorry.Regional Locksmith: Some locksmiths are geared up to deal with contemporary car keys, consisting of programming transponder and wise keys. This path can be more cost-effective, however ensure you use a reputable professional who specializes in car keys.Do It Yourself Key Replacement Kits: Some business provide DIY key replacement kits online. While they can be less expensive, incorrect programming might result in additional expenditures.4. Program the New Key:
Once you acquire the key, programming is vital for transponder keys and clever keys. This step is crucial to ensure that the new key can interact with your Audi's ignition system. If you go through a dealership, they will manage this for you. If utilizing a locksmith, verify they can configure the key correctly.
5. Verify Operation:
After receiving your new key, test it completely. Guarantee that all functions work properly:

A: While it is possible to buy DIY key replacement sets, programming may be made complex. It is normally advisable to consult a professional locksmith professional or visit an authorized car dealership to guarantee correct functionality.
Q2: How long does it require to get a replacement key?
A: If you go through a car dealership, acquiring and programming a new key can take anywhere from 1 to 2 hours. Locksmith professionals might be quicker, but it will depend upon their schedule and equipment.
Q3: Are Audi keys covered under guarantee?
A: Generally, lost or broken keys are not covered under service warranty. It is crucial to examine your vehicle's particular protection information for any exceptions.
Q4: What if I don't have my initial key?
A: If you do not have the original key, you can still get a replacement through an authorized dealership. They will utilize your VIN and ownership files to create a new key.
